  1. Richard Wesley (born July 11, 1945) is an American playwright and screenwriter. He is an associate professor at New York University's Tisch School of the Arts in the Rita and Burton Goldberg Department of Dramatic Writing.

  3. Richard Wesley is a playwright and screenwriter who has written for stage, film, and opera. He is known for his works such as The Black Terror, The Mighty Gents, and Papa Doc, and has received several awards and honors.

  7. Richard Wesley is a prominent African American playwright and screenwriter, known for his collaborations with Sidney Poitier and his adaptations of Richard Wright and Virginia Hamilton. He was born in Newark, New Jersey in 1945 and graduated from Howard University.
